The West Virginia Mountaineers have landed a strong 2026 recruiting class, and the group is headlined by Miles Sadler, who is one of the top five guards in his class, and among the Top 25 players nationally.

Sadler was highly-touted as he was signed to WVU basketball, as he was the top-ranked signee in the history of the program. And during his senior season of high school ball, he has continued to prove why he is worth the hype.

And after a recent nomination for the McDonald's All-American Game and winning the MVP award at the Avance Global Cup, Sadler is once again showing why he could be a dangerous weapon for the Mountaineers next season.

Miles Sadler goes viral for massive scoring effort

A video currently making the rounds on social media highlight's a standout performance from Sadler in a recent game for his current prep team Bella Vista Prep (Ariz.), where he has an absolutely dominant scoring effort.

The post sharing the video credits Sadler with a 30-point performance in the game, with the the video itself showcasing him scoring 23 of those 30 points – he knocks down five three-pointers, and adds four two-point baskets as well.

From behind-the-arc, Sadler shows not just a thrilling ability to shoot the lights out of the gym, but the rarer skill of being able to create his own shot. A number of Sadler's most impressive baskets in the video are created by him using his dribble to creat open opportunities.

And the video also shows that despite being a bit undersized, Sadler is a legitimate threat with his handles and at scoring around the rim, burning multiple defenders on dribble penetration and finding a variety of unique ways to score the ball, including one impressively difficult reverse layup.
